Software Engineer

Who Gives A Crap Logo

Who Gives A Crap

📍Remote - Australia

Summary

Join Who Gives A Crap, a high-growth startup making eco-friendly products and donating 50% of profits to provide clean water and sanitation globally. As a Software Engineer, you will contribute to building scalable tech, creating seamless digital experiences, and delivering impactful features. You will write clean, maintainable code, mentor team members, and help the company achieve its mission. The role offers opportunities to enhance technical skills and grow as a leader. The company is committed to making a positive global impact and fostering a collaborative, high-energy work environment. Applications close on Thursday, May 15th.

Requirements

  • Several years of experience as a Software Engineer
  • A genuine love for the technical side of the role and a desire to keep growing as an engineer
  • The ability to work across the full stack—backend, frontend, infrastructure. You might not be perfect in all, but you’re comfortable working with each layer
  • Expertise in JavaScript and TypeScript
  • Teamwork is second nature to you. This role will help you grow from pairing and collaboration into mentoring and leadership

Responsibilities

  • Contribute to our Tailwind-CSS-based Design System: Helped refine and expand our design system using Tailwind CSS, ensuring our UI is consistent, scalable, and super sleek across the board
  • Personalised the Returning Customer Experience with Shopify’s Server-Side Architecture: Took our Shopify-powered experience to the next level by creating a tailored, smooth return experience for customers—making sure they feel right at home every time they return
  • Built a New Next.js Stack, Hosted in GCP... for a Fart Machine!: Yes, you read that right! We built an awesome Next.js stack hosted in Google Cloud Platform for one of our more fun projects—a Fart Machine! Who said engineering can’t be entertaining?
  • Migrated from Cypress to Playwright for Automated Tests: Participated in our shift from Cypress to Playwright for automated testing, making our testing process faster, more reliable, and smoother for everyone
  • Built a Custom React App for Limited Edition Releases : Developed a custom React app to create a seamless experience for users wanting to upgrade to our Limited Edition releases, ensuring they never miss out on the next big thing!

Preferred Qualifications

Some experience in the ecommerce space, whether that’s with Shopify or other platforms

Benefits

  • Competitive, market informed salaries
  • Meaningful support towards healthcare for our team around the world
  • Generous paid leave
  • Tailored learning and development opportunities
  • Free toilet paper

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.